Eddo Root Taro and Spinach Salad
A refreshing salad combining roasted eddo root taro with fresh spinach, topped with a zesty lemon vinaigrette.
- 2 cups fresh spinach
- 1 cup cooked eddo root taro, diced
- 1/4 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/4 cup red onion, thinly sliced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C) and roast the diced eddo root taro for 20 minutes until golden.
- In a large bowl, combine the spinach, roasted eddo root taro, cherry tomatoes, and red onion.
- In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and pepper, then drizzle over the salad before serving.
Spicy Eddo Root Taro Soup
A hearty and spicy soup featuring creamy eddo root taro blended with coconut milk and fresh herbs.
- 2 cups cooked eddo root taro, cubed
- 1 can (400ml) coconut milk
- 2 cups vegetable broth
- 1 tablespoon red curry paste
- 1 tablespoon ginger, minced
- 1 tablespoon lime juice
- Fresh cilantro for garnish
- In a pot, combine the cooked eddo root taro, coconut milk, vegetable broth, red curry paste, and minced ginger.
- Bring to a simmer and cook for 15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Blend the soup until smooth, then stir in lime juice and garnish with fresh cilantro before serving.
Eddo Root Taro and Chickpea Patties
Nutritious patties made with mashed eddo root taro and chickpeas, perfect for a healthy snack or light meal.
- 1 cup cooked eddo root taro, mashed
- 1 cup canned ch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up green onions, chopped
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Olive oil for frying
- In a bowl, combine the mashed eddo root taro, chickpeas, breadcrumbs, green onions, cumin, salt, and pepper.
- Form the mixture into small patties.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at and cook the patties for 4-5 minutes on each side until golden brown.
Eddo Root Taro Stir-Fry
A colorful stir-fry featuring eddo root taro, bell peppers, and broccoli, tossed in a savory soy sauce.
- 2 cups eddo root taro, sliced
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- 1 cup broccoli florets
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 1 tablespoon garlic, minced
- Sesame seeds for garnish
- Heat sesame oil in a large pan over medium heat and sauté the garlic until fragrant.
- Add the sliced eddo root taro, bell pepper, and broccoli, stirring frequently for about 10 minutes.
- Drizzle with soy sauce, toss to combine, and garnish with sesame seeds before serving.
Eddo Root Taro Mash with Garlic
A creamy and flavorful mash of eddo root taro infused with garlic, perfect as a side dish.
- 2 cups cooked eddo root taro
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/4 cup vegetable broth
- Salt and pepper to taste
- In a saucepan, heat olive oil and sauté minced garlic until golden.
- Add the cooked eddo root taro and vegetable broth, then mash until smooth.
- Season with salt and pepper, and serve warm.
Eddo Root Taro and Quinoa Bowl
A nutritious bowl featuring eddo root taro, quinoa, and an array of colorful vegetables, drizzled with tahini dressing.
- 1 cup cooked eddo root taro, diced
- 1 cup cooked quinoa
- 1/2 cup cucumber, diced
- 1/2 cup carrots, shredded
- 2 tablespoons tahini
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Water to thin dressing
- In a bowl, combine the cooked eddo root taro, quinoa, cucumber, and carrots.
- In a small bowl, mix tahini, lemon juice, and water until smooth.
- Drizzle the tahini dressing over the bowl and serve.
Eddo Root Taro Curry
A rich and aromatic curry featuring eddo root taro simmered in coconut milk and spices, served with brown rice.
- 2 cups cooked eddo root taro, cubed
- 1 can (400ml) coconut milk
- 1 tablespoon curry powder
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on ginger, minced
- Brown rice for serving
- In a pot, sauté onion, garlic, and ginger until soft.
- Add the cooked eddo root taro, coconut milk, and curry powder, then simmer for 20 minutes.
- Serve the curry over brown rice.
Eddo Root Taro Fritters
Crispy fritters made from grated eddo root taro, mixed with herbs and spices, perfect as a healthy appetizer.
- 2 cups grated eddo root taro
- 1/4 cup green onions, chopped
- 1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
- 1/2 cup flour
- 1 egg
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Oil for frying
- In a bowl, mix grated eddo root taro, green onions, cilantro, flour, egg, salt, and pepper until combined.
- Heat oil in a frying pan and drop spoonfuls of the mixture into the pan.
- Fry until golden brown on both sides, then drain on paper towels.
Eddo Root Taro Smoothie
A nutritious smoothie blending eddo root taro with banana, spinach, and almond milk for a healthy breakfast option.
- 1 cup cooked eddo root taro, cooled
- 1 banana
- 1 cup spinach
- 1 cup almond milk
- 1 tablespoon honey (optional)
- In a blender, combine the cooked eddo root taro, banana, spinach, almond milk, and honey.
- Blend until smooth and creamy.
- Serve immediately in a glass.
Eddo Root Taro and Lentil Stew
A hearty stew featuring eddo root taro and lentils, simmered with vegetables and spices for a comforting meal.
- 1 cup cooked eddo root taro, cubed
- 1 cup lentils, rinsed
- 2 carrots, diced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
- In a large pot, sauté onion and carrots until softened.
- Add lentils, vegetable broth, and cumin, then bring to a boil.
- Stir in the cooked eddo root taro, reduce heat, and simmer for 30 minutes until lentils are tender.
